My dear Mr. Welsh:
Your favor of July 30th is received, and I regret that my cable of July 28th has been transmitted through the Embassy rather than through the Mission and the Department of State.Will you be good enough to refer to the cable of July 3, sent by the Acting Secretary of State, as follows:It is desirable that cables which I am sending to the Federal Reserve Bank in relation to these matters proceed through the usual channels, and I would appreciate also having the enclosed copy transmitted as promptly as possible.The cost will be defrayed if I can be advised of the amount thereof.
